Arduino 是一个开源嵌入式硬件平台,用来供用户制作可交互式的嵌入式项目。其特点是开放平台、成本低、易于学习、模块化、接口丰富等。图形化编程是一种不需要编写代码而通过拖放图形模块来完成程序设计的方法。它将复杂的代码逻辑转化为直观的图形化块,使得初学者可以更容易地理解和操作。Arduino图形化编程软件可以以类似拼图的方式来组合不同的功能块,从而实现各种交互性功能。
RDMA是常用于AI、超算、高端存储的高性能网络。传统的RDMA网络是采用InfiniBand (IB)协议,与以太网完全不兼容,需要专用的网卡、交换机和路由器。但是企业级数据中心常用的还是以太网交换机、路由器,由于IB协议与以太网不兼容,从而限制了RDMA在数据中心落地。 于是,业界提出适合企业级数据中心落地的RDMA协议RoCEv2。该协议是IB协议传输层与UDP协议融合,可以复用以太网交换机、路由器这些网络设备,仅需专用RoCEv2网卡,极大地降低了RDMA的落地成本。但是RoCEv2协议在拥塞控制等方面比IB协议有先天不足,而且RoCEv2网卡是由商业厂商生产,用户无法自定义拥塞控制算法,或者根据自身需求对RoCEv2协议进行修改。这些都限制了企业客户大规模落地RDMA网络。 因此,我们推出Open-RDMA,开源的RoCEv2协议软硬件实现:一方面包括基于FPGA的RoCEv2协议开源硬件实现,另一方面包括驱动以及用Rust Async封装的上层RDMA协议API,方便用户开发RDMA应用,或者根据需求对RoCEv2协议进行定制。
深圳M5Stack的开源硬件产品在日本市场大受欢迎,M5Stack以开放创新的方式不断发展用户。在工程师市场、原型工具市场中,尤其是在机器人开发中,开放创新、用户创新很重要。会介绍分享几个项目案例,并围绕开放创新进行交流。
结合个人的工作经历和教学过程中的收获,梳理商业硬件开源的历史脉络,分析当前开源硬件的商业化演变和进化。并分享一个由课堂教学案例衍生的商业项目孵化成果,并提出这类项目如何为学生带去训练和思考。
讨论开源硬件服务高校计算机类专业教育的实际案例,讲述如何带领学生结合第一课堂以及第二课堂学习并开展创新创业活动,介绍四川大学开源硬件协会的建设、发展以及成果等相关内容。
赛昉科技(StarFive)成立于2018年,提供全球领先的基于RISC-V指令集的CPU IP、SoC、开发板等系列产品和解决方案,是中国RISC-V软硬件生态的领导者。赛昉科技在2021年推出了基于其RISC-V芯片和硬件平台的RVspace开源社区,并在社区中持续为RISC-V这一开源指令集贡献开源资料和解答技术问题,在2023年,推出了RISC-V首例的一站式开发者资源和体验中心(https://rvspace.org/zh/home ),希望在开源硬件社区建设方面为广大开源社区做一些分享,同时也接受社区的意见,共同进步。
立创开源硬件平台成立于2019年11月12日,基于自主研发的国产PCB设计软件,从高校教学到社区交流,发展国内开源硬件交流圈子,打造一个专属于硬件人的精神家园。平台由国产PCB设计软件嘉立创EDA运营,成立至今吸引了广大电子爱好者与工程师参与,贡献了优质开源工程60000余个,所有项目都可以在平台上直接查看,无需积分下载,立志给开源硬件提供一个纯粹的分享和交流平台,欢迎大家在平台上提升自我,鼓励分享和开源!
旨在展示开放科学和开源硬件如何共同为科学探索提供了一个更开放、更容易接触的平台。通过分享一些令人兴奋的实例和未来展望,我们希望能激发更多人参与到开源科学的行列中,共同推动科学的进步与创新。